Output 680449076b1dea540c7217f39b5fc997587fbba76af7b00aa47f30a7504b6100:0

value
1008814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75cff12dad4ac478b3312c6175b12c20d12fd98 OP_EQUAL
address
3JQYz9gow5XZRfZ3ByWkQUPuyu5ueMZw6r
transaction
680449076b1dea540c7217f39b5fc997587fbba76af7b00aa47f30a7504b6100
spent
true